Graduate assistants are a major force in UF’s educational and research success.

Graduate assistants perform a key, impactful role in teaching and research at the University of Florida in exchange for a biweekly paycheck, in-state tuition, and health insurance to support their own UF graduate education.

Collective Bargaining Agreement

Employment as a UF graduate assistant is governed by a collective bargaining agreement between the UF Board of Trustees, Graduate Assistants United (GAU), and United Faculty of Florida (UFF). Click this link to read it:
